William Tracey Group in finals of National Recycling Awards 2011
Leading recycling and resource management business, the William Tracey Group, has been shortlisted as a finalist in the National Recycling Awards 2011!
The past year has seen the William Tracey Group embark on a number of major projects, including the introduction of a food recycling service which will convert organics waste into renewable energy via the UK’s largest Anaerobic Digestion Plant.
With its ambitions entirely focused on driving waste away from landfill, the William Tracey Group is developing the business in line with Scotland’s zero waste targets and will be competing in the category of ‘Recycling & Waste Management Business of the Year’ at the awards ceremony which will take place at London’s Park Lane Hilton this July. NSDesign secures hat-trick at prestigious awards ceremony
E-COMMERCE company NSDesign is celebrating after securing a hat-trick of wins at the 2011 RAR (Recommended Agency Register) awards.
The Hillington-based social networking experts secured three esteemed accolades at the award ceremony in London: Best in Value for Money, Best in Digital and Best in Client Service
The company was also awarded runner up position in the Grand Prix Award, and was shortlisted for the Best in Creativity/Innovation and the Best in Effectiveness categories.
The RAR Awards recognise service excellence from marketing companies across the United Kingdom.
This is the second consecutive year that NSDesign has been awarded the RAR for Best in Value for Money. Read More

Slates and stones could be the key to Paisley Abbey £2million appeal
THE good people of Paisley will be asked to sponsor roof slates and garden stones as part of the £2million Paisley Abbey appeal.
Abbey fundraisers have come up with the idea so that a large number of people can contribute at a relatively small cost.
The Paisley Daily Express announced on Monday that plans had been drawn up to bring the 12th century building and its facilities closer to the heart of the community.
And the paper immediately kicked off the fundraising with a £5,000 pledge from our readers’ fund on Monday – much to the delight of Rev Alan Birss. Read More

Davis Cup coming to Braehead this Summer
The Lawn Tennis Association (LTA) has announced that the Davis Cup by BNP Paribas against Luxembourg will take place in Scotland at the Braehead Arena. The tie will take place from July 8-10 2011.
Leon Smith, captain of the AEGON GB Davis Cup team, said: “We’ve seen before that Braehead is a great venue for Davis Cup tennis. I know we’ll get fantastic support, and I’m confident that a hard court surface will suit our players well as we look to take another step towards promotion.” Read More |

Scotwest Continuing to Make a Difference in Renfrewshire
After a successful first quarter, one of Scotland’s biggest credit unions, Scotwest, is this week once again encouraging applications from its Renfrewshire members for its new community fund.
The Making a Difference fund allows the 25,000 Scotwest members throughout the West of Scotland to apply for small grants (max £250) to help community events, projects, groups and activities in their own local area which they have an interest in.
Five worthy causes benefited from the first round of applications, with money being granted to organisations including the St Roch’s Lunch club in Royston. Read More

PMCL Win Design & Build Contract
Project Management & Construction Ltd have been awarded a £880k contract to design and build a new office and warehouse at Broxburn for SA Equipment (Sales) Ltd who are suppliers of portable lighting, power distribution and ventilation solutions across a variety of sectors including the oil and gas industries.
This project was won in competition and the outcome was negotiated over a period of 5 months. Work is due to commence on site early May. We will be working closely with our design team and Employers Agent The Building Consultancy of Bristol to deliver this project for SA Equipment. |

New office underlines bto Edinburgh objective
Leading Scottish law firm bto solicitors has underlined its objective to further develop its east of Scotland business with a move to prestigious modern office premises in Edinburgh. The firm announced that it intends to move into split level offices at Edinburgh Quay in early summer 2011.
The new Fountainbridge premises, within the city’s financial district, are more than double the size of bto’s existing Edinburgh office. They will give bto greater flexibility and provide the opportunity to increase the firm’s overall capacity by at least a third. Read More |

Unexpected Fall in Inflation May Buy Time Before Interest Rate Rise
Commenting on the news that CPI inflation has fallen from 4.4% to 4%, Liz Cameron, Chief Executive of Scottish Chambers of Commerce, said:
“This fall in the rate of inflation is welcome and may buy a little more time before the Bank of England move to raise interest rates. With economic data continuing to give conflicting messages and January’s VAT rise still having a significant impact on headline inflation, we need evidence that the economy is firmly back on a growth path before interest rates begin to be adjusted back up to a more normal level.” |

Bank of England Must Look Before They Leap
Commenting on the decision by the Bank of England’s Monetary Policy Committee to keep interest rates on hold at 0.5% for a further month, Liz Cameron, Chief Executive of Scottish Chambers of Commerce, said:
“Following weeks of conflicting economic data, it is unsurprising that the Monetary Policy Committee have held fire on interest rates once again. Although inflation remains high in relation to the government target, this does not yet seem to be fuelling rising wage demands." Read More

SCC comment on British Chambers Economic Survey
Commenting on the publication today (5 April) of British Chambers of Commerce’s Quarterly Economic Survey for the first quarter of 2011, Liz Cameron, Chief Executive of Scottish Chambers of Commerce, said:
“From a Scottish perspective, this survey reveals that our manufacturing businesses are continuing to do well against a challenging economic backdrop. In particular, exports remain strong and the recovery is still heavily reliant on international trade. Our service sector appears less buoyant, indicating that consumer demand is still subdued. Scottish Chambers Launch Agenda for Growth
Scottish Chambers of Commerce (SCC) have launched their pre-Scottish Election policy document, entitled ‘Going for Growth 2011’. The paper sets out the priorities of SCC’s 10,000 members as Scotland prepares to elect its devolved government for the next five years, and its focus is on how Scotland’s private sector can be equipped to transform our economic fortunes.
